Overview

Penny Papers Adventures is a series of small strategy games in which all of the players use the same result of three dice to explore a location more thoroughly than their opponents by writing numbers in their grid in an optimal way to make the most victory points out of it. Challenge your ability to manage space, and wisely use the special effects of the dice. Oh, and don't miss an opportunity to mess up your opponents' grids when dangers appear! The number of players is unlimited as everyone plays at the same time!

How well can you map your surroundings in The Valley of Wiraqocha? Between forests and mountains, discover the remains of ancient civilizations — cities, pyramids, buildings — while neutralizing lurking snakes.
